Senior Project Manager – 12mths FTC – hybrid – London or Milton Keynes – £52 -£65k pa with additional location allowances of up to £5k per annum)

Senior Project Manager, Construction/Defence/Government-SC/DV Security Clearance are required by our services client based in Milton Keynes or London. Commutable from Northampton, East Midlands, Bedford, Hemel Hempstead, Luton.

Hybrid role: approx 2 days on site in either Milton Keynes or London

Working in a SC Security Cleared environment. You will be SC or DV Security cleared or eligible to undertake clearance.

To deliver large, complex projects in accordance with programme/project plans and customer requirements.

Essential

Prince 2 Practitioner, APM PMQ, ISEB Certificate in Project Management or equivalent and Member of professional body (APM or equivalent)

Applied project management methodologies in the design, development and implementation of multidisciplinary projects in one of Construction, Security or IT Infrastructure;

Deployed large complexity projects in a secure environment; Led teams and managed people;

Experience of relevant health and safety standards and procedures including Construction Design Management 2015

Skills:

Resource Management; Stakeholder management; Cost Management; Coordinate and consolidate project plans; Deployment of resources; Risk Management; Specialist software systems and tools, Planning and organising, Governance, Project Management, Task Management

Desirable:

Experience of resource management, development and allocation processes during the last 5 years;

Experience in using NEC3/4, GC works, and FIDIC contracts and documentation in procuring construction projects; Experience of working overseas

Responsibilities include:

Financial planning and management of projects up to circa £20M.

To deliver projects to time, quality and cost, in compliance with internal processes, policies and all Health and safety requirements; Ensure all policies and processes are followed, Continual management (identification, assessment, control and mitigation planning) to minimise any negative impact from project risk, Planning, engagement, tasking and cost effective utilisation of resources, effective and documented application of robust Change Management processes and procedures within projects, Manage multi-functional teams within a project or projects, developing and coaching staff in project management principles and techniques. Develop successful customer and stakeholder relationships, evidenced by customer feedback and achievement of project KPIs
